区块链技术作为一种颠覆性的新兴科技,已经在多个行业中展现出了其独特的价值和应用潜力。而在区块链的生态系统中,"零部件"一词通常指的是构成区块链技术的基本要素和机制。这些“零部件”共同协作,使得区块链能够以透明、安全与去中心化的形式运作。本文将详细探讨区块链零部件的工作原理、应用领域以及它们在数字经济中的重要性。 ### 区块链的基本概念 区块链是一种以去中心化方式存储和传递信息的技术,它由一系列“区块”组成,这些区块通过“链”相连接。每个区块中保存了一定数量的交易记录及相关信息,并且每个区块都包含了前一个区块的哈希值,从而形成一条不可篡改的链条。这种结构使得区块链在保证数据透明性和安全性的同时,提升了效率和可信度。 ### 区块链的工作原理 区块链的工作原理可以简单概括为数据的记录、验证与存储。具体来说,区块链的运作包括以下几个步骤: 1. **数据的生成**:用户发起一项交易,例如转账或信息共享,这一操作会生成一条新的交易记录。 2. **交易的广播**:生成的交易信息会被广播到整个区块链网络中的节点。这是为了确保所有参与者都能接收到同样的信息。 3. **交易的验证**:网络中的节点会对收到的交易进行验证,确认交易的合法性。例如,在比特币网络中,矿工节点会利用复杂的计算能力来解算数学难题,以此来验证交易。 4. **区块的形成**:经过验证的交易会被打包进一个新的区块内,形成新的数据记录。这个区块会被连接到原有的链上。 5. **共识机制的执行**:区块链网络通过一定的共识机制(如工作量证明、权益证明等)来决定哪个节点可以添加新的区块到链中。 6. **数据的永久存储**:一旦区块被添加到区块链上,所有的交易记录将永久保存在链中,无法被随意更改或删除。 ### 区块链零部件的构成 区块链的零部件构成了其核心技术架构,主要包括以下几个方面: 1. **区块**:区块是区块链的最小单位,包含交易信息、时间戳和前一区块的哈希值。 2. **链**:链是区块之间以哈希技术相连的结构,确保了数据的顺序性和完整性。 3. **节点**:区块链网络中的参与者。每个节点都有权对交易进行验证和记录。 4. **共识机制**:确保网络中所有节点就交易的有效性达成一致的协议机制,如工作量证明和权益证明。 5. **智能合约**:一种自动执行的合约,能够在特定条件下自动完成交易,消除了第三方的需要。 ### 区块链零部件的应用领域 随着技术的不断进步,区块链的应用场景也在不断扩展。以下是几个主要的应用领域: 1. **金融服务**:区块链在金融领域的应用十分广泛,如数字货币、清算与结算、跨境支付等。通过去中心化的方式,区块链能够显著降低交易成本,提高交易效率。 2. **供应链管理**:在包括食品安全、商品追踪等应用中,区块链能够提供全面的数据透明度,便于追溯每一个环节,实现供应链的可视化管理。 3. **身份认证**:区块链技术在身份验证和用户隐私保护方面显示出强大的潜力。通过去中心化的身份管理,用户能够更好地控制个人信息。 4. **智能合约**:智能合约可以在没有中介的情况下自动执行,广泛应用于保险、房地产交易等领域,降低了人为干预的可能性,提升了交易的安全性和效率。 5. **数字资产管理**:区块链技术可用于数字艺术、音乐版权、数字货币等数字资产的管理和交易,确保资产的安全性和唯一性。 ### 可能相关的问题 在了解区块链零部件的工作及应用后,可能会产生以下几个 #### 1. 区块链零部件如何保障数据安全?

区块链技术通过多种机制确保数据的安全性,首先是数据的不可篡改性,每个区块被创建后就无法被更改,任何尝试篡改数据的行为都会破坏链的完整性,所有节点也会拒绝不合规的区块。其次,区块链基于分布式账本,每个节点都有一份完整的账本备份,即使某一个节点遭到攻击,其余节点的数据仍然有效。此外,区块链还利用加密技术保护数据的隐私,通过公私钥机制,用户的身份与交易信息得到很好的保护,避免了身份盗用和信息泄露的问题。

#### 2. 区块链零部件与其他技术的不同之处?

区块链技术与传统的中心化数据库有着明显的区别。传统数据库通常依赖单个中心化实体来管理和维护数据,存在单点故障的风险,而区块链通过多个节点共同参与数据验证和记录,消除了单点故障的风险。此外,区块链采用不可篡改的方式存储数据,一旦记录下来就无法修改,而中心化的数据库可以随时被更改和删减。这种透明性和安全性,使得区块链在应对信息安全和信任问题上表现得更为出色。总之,区块链的去中心化特性以及其在安全性、透明性和效率上的优势,使其与其他技术在应用和价值上有着显著的不同。

#### 3. 区块链零部件的实施成本高吗?

区块链的实施成本因多个因素而异,包括具体的应用场景、所需的技术支持、网络的规模等。部署一个简单的区块链系统可能成本较低,但在复杂场景下,尤其是涉及多个部门或行业参与者时,成本会显著增加。此外,还需考虑到维护和技术支持的长期成本,包括对网络的监控、节点的更新与维护等。为了降低实施成本,许多企业开始探索利用公有链、私有链或联合链等多种形式,以实现灵活性和经济性并且逐步扩展功能,逐步投入资源以降低初期投入的压力。即使如此,企业应根据自身需求评估性价比,以确保投资的有效性。

#### 4. 如何选择合适的区块链零部件?

选择合适的区块链零部件需考虑多个因素,包括应用场景、性能需求、开发及运营成本等。在合理评估需求后,企业可以选择公有链、私有链或联盟链等不同类型的区块链平台。例如,公有链适合对透明度有较高要求的应用,如数字货币;而私有链则更适合需要控制访问权限的企业内部应用。此外,在选择技术栈时,考虑到智能合约的编写语言、网络的规模、安全性等元素都是非常重要的。企业还需关注这些组件的兼容性,以确保整体系统的可扩展性和维护性。综合考量后,企业可制定合适的实施计划与技术路线图,以确保选择的区块链零部件能够最大限度地满足其需求。

#### 5. 区块链零部件将如何发展未来?

区块链零部件的未来发展将主要集中在技术的进步与应用的扩展上。从技术发展来看,随着区块链技术的成熟和社区的活跃,将会涌现出更多创新的共识机制、的数据存储方案及新的隐私保护方式,如零知识证明等。而在应用方面,区块链将逐渐向跨行业整合倾斜,例如金融、医疗、物流等领域将通过合作实现数据的互通与共享。未来可能出现的是更加灵活和高效的区块链解决方案,推动企业的数字化转型。此外,随着监管政策的逐步完善,区块链应用也将迎来更加规范化的开发和运营环境,为其未来发展创造更好的条件。

总体而言,区块链零部件作为构建区块链技术的重要基础,对于推动数字经济的发展起到了至关重要的作用。随着技术的不断演进和应用场景的不断扩大,区块链及其零部件将会持续展现出广泛的前景与潜力。